Ingredients
- 1 pound ground beef
- 2 cups diced potatoes
- 2 cups frozen mixed vegetables
- 1 onion, chopped
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 can cream of mushroom soup
- 1 cup shredded cheese
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Olive oil

Directions
-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C).
- In a skillet, heat a drizzle of olive oil over medium heat. Add the chopped onion and minced garlic, and sauté until softened and fragrant.
- Add the ground beef to the skillet and cook until browned. Be sure to drain any excess fat to keep the dish from becoming greasy.
- In a large bowl, combine the cooked beef mixture, diced potatoes, frozen vegetables, and cream of mushroom soup. Season generously with salt and pepper, mixing well.
- Transfer the mixture to a greased casserole dish and spread it evenly. Top with shredded cheese for a delicious finish.
- Cover the dish with foil and bake in the preheated oven for 30 minutes.
- Remove the foil and continue baking for an additional 15 minutes, or until the cheese is bubbly and golden brown.
- Allow the casserole to cool for a few minutes before serving. Enjoy!
Tips & Variations
- Ingredient Substitutions: You can swap out the ground beef for ground turkey or chicken for a lighter option. Use fresh vegetables if you prefer, but adjust cooking times accordingly.
- Optional Variations: Consider adding spices like paprika or chili powder for a kick, or mix in some cooked bacon bits for an extra layer of flavor.
- Storage or Reheating Tips: Leftovers can be stored in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. Reheat in the oven or microwave until warmed through.
Recipe Information
- Prep time: 15 minutes
- Cook time: 45 minutes
- Total time: 1 hour
- Servings: 6
- Difficulty level: Easy
